## Question

Can one controller run sensors for both forward and reverse directions?

## Short Answer

Yes. The SCU5 and SCU6x controllers process two sensors with independent enable/disable control for bidirectional coating applications.

## Detailed Answer

Yes. The [SCU5](https://r2r.tech/products/sensor-controller/scu5) and [SCU6x](https://r2r.tech/products/sensor-controller/scu6x) controllers can process **two sensors simultaneously** with independent enable/disable control. This is ideal for bidirectional coating machines that run forward and backward between passes.

**Typical dual-sensor configuration:**

- Sensor 1: Mounted on the rewind moving frame—enabled during forward winding
- Sensor 2: Mounted on the fixed machine frame—enabled during reverse (unwind) direction

Instead of repositioning a single sensor when direction changes, operators simply switch which sensor is active via the controller touchscreen or a PLC command over EtherNet/IP, PROFINET, or EtherCAT.

This eliminates sensor repositioning time, enables instant direction changes, and simplifies machine design by removing the need for motorized sensor positioners.
